Fans have been told if Chelsea will be securing the signature of Barcelona star Ousmane Dembele this transfer window

Dembele has been in the media alot over the past few months as he has constantly been linked with a move to re-united with former Borussia Dortmund boss Thomas Tuchel

Tuchel is a massive fan of the Frenchman and is keen to bring him to the Premier League on that free deal in order to bring a bit of speed -a bit of creativity and a few more goals to that front line

Xavi was desperate to retain the services of the 25-year-old – and had been trying to convince Dembele to agree a new contract at the Camp Nou – but according to reports on the Sun – they have now confirmed he will not sign a new contract offer

And the report adds that the club are now free to make their move and try to get him to Stamford Bridge on that £300,000-a-week deal that he reportedly desires

Now – Transfer insider Dean Jones has opened up and told fans that the club have a very good chance of securing the services of the attacker in the coming months

Speaking about Chelsea’s chances of signing the Barcelona man, Dean Jones told GIVEMESPORT: “Ousmane Dembele, I could 100% see them pulling it off. I think that if he does leave Barcelona, which is looking more and more likely, then I think he’ll go to Chelsea because Tuchel loves him.”
